Jockey Club Innovation Tower is a building of the Hong Kong Polytechnic University located on Chatham Road South in Hung Hom district, Kowloon. (wikipedia) It was designed by Zaha Hadid.

The exhibition at PolyU flows smoothly between positions. Through the creation of dialogical pairings, the conjunctions and disjunctions we found in the work are made more explicitly apparent. Both harmony and discord are manifest in a variety of ways: in the repetition of narratives; in the flow of visual language to be found in the animations; in the way that cultural heritage is playfully documented and transformed. The more open space of Zaha Hadid’s impressive building allows for the presentation of larger environments and installations. And finally, from an apparent dead-end, the viewer encounters ‘Ouroboros’, Moebius and a ‘Mirror’, and is guided back to the start, this time in reverse, allowing for a second storyline to unfold.
